What Is a Jaunting Car?
If you haven’t encountered a jaunting car before, think of it as a traditional Irish horse-drawn carriage—cozy, charming, and steeped in local culture. It’s a classic way to traverse Killarney’s scenic landscapes, especially if you prefer a slower, more relaxed pace compared to walking or cycling.

The Itinerary Breakdown
The tour lasts about 1 hour, which might seem brief, but it’s packed with worthwhile sights. It begins at Shepherds Lodge B&B near Castlelough, a peaceful spot that offers a lovely starting point.
Stop 1: Muckross Abbey
Your first stop is the historic Muckross Abbey, where you’ll get to see a centuries-old structure and a fascinating ancient yew tree that grows from inside the ruins. The admission is included, so there’s no extra cost here. Visitors rave about the chance to see the Abbey up close and learn about its history from the driver-guide’s commentary.
Stop 2: Killarney National Park
Next, you’ll cruise through the UNESCO-listed Killarney National Park, soaking in the breathtaking scenery. The drive through this protected area provides plenty of photo opportunities—think rolling hills, tranquil lakes, and lush greenery. One reviewer noted that the guide was very friendly and knowledgeable, offering interesting insights into the park’s natural and historical significance.
Additional Views
The ride also includes views of the famous lakes of Killarney, which are often described as stunning. This makes it an ideal choice for those wanting a quick yet comprehensive taste of the region’s natural beauty.

Practical Details and Considerations

Location and Meeting Point
The tour starts at Shepherds Lodge B&B near Castlelough and ends back there as well, so it’s convenient if you’re staying nearby or can arrange transportation to that spot. The experience is accessible, with proximity to public transportation, and service animals are allowed.
Duration and Flexibility
The hour-long ride makes it easy to fit into a busy travel day. The guides are flexible and accommodating—some reviewers mentioned that guides even took them back into town or adjusted the stops based on their interests.
Cancellation and Planning
You can cancel this experience for free up to 24 hours in advance, making it low-risk if your plans change. Keep in mind, the tour requires a minimum number of travelers, so it’s wise to book early if you’re set on doing it.
